Awards Show Seat Filler Notes
Seat filling can mean different things depending on the event. At major televised awards shows, seat fillers may temporarily sit in open seats when nominees, presenters, performers, industry guests, or VIPs leave their assigned spots. The goal is to keep the audience looking full during camera shots, reaction moments, speeches, performances, and broadcast transitions.
OTL Seat Fillers does not automatically provide access to major televised awards shows, and our awards show guides are not promises of admission, tickets, credentials, or seat filler placement. They are informational guides for fans who want to follow the shows and understand how seat filling may work in a production setting.
